METM19 presentation

Content marketing 101 for translators

Maeva Cifuentes, Barcelona, Spain 

Content marketing is creating and distributing valuable, relevant and consistent content to attract and educate a specific audience (customers). Most brands use blogs, ebooks, webinars and videos in their content marketing strategies. It’s a long-term, sustainable tool for a business strategy. Well-designed and implemented content strategies have amazing long-term return on investment. It doesn’t matter if you’re a photographer or a candlemaker, teaching your audience about your niche is one of the best long-term marketing strategies.

When people have a problem, they generally look online for a solution. Content is there to inform, educate and inspire your customer to trust you and eventually buy from you.

This presentation will give the fundamentals of content marketing and will discuss elements like the buyer persona, buyer journey, kinds of content, post length, internal link building, search engine optimization and metadata generation, analytics and ranking, how often to post, key metrics to follow, and implementing it into your social media plan.

This presentation will be suitable for translators who want to use content as a part of their marketing strategy or who want to add content writing as a part of their offer to clients.
